N121 PNY is a 1996 Renault 19 in White with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1996 Renault 19 models, the average MOT pass rate is 59.3% with a typical mileage of 86,777 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ault 19 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,766 recorded failures. If you're considering buying N121 PNY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ault 19 typ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 30 years old, this Renault 19 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
